Nigeria customs service, Netherlands sign Historic Alliance

 

Nigeria Customs service, Netherlands Sign Historic  Alliance

By Babatunde Aremu

The Nigeria Customs Service (NCS) and Netherlands Customs have signed a Joint Declaration to strengthen cooperation on trade facilitation, border security, and combating transnational crime. Signed on June 24, 2026, in Brussels by Comptroller-General Adewale Adeniyi and Director-General Nanette Van Schelven, the pact builds on prior bilateral visits and focuses on intelligence sharing, compliance management, and capacity building.… More...
